A jig saw, or jigsaw, sometimes called a saber saw is a small machine with a fine blade to cut curved lines in wood sheets, plastic, ceramic tile, plywood, particleboard, or metal. They are battery-powered or corded electric-powered. Jig saws are handheld tools to get the job done.

2. Jig Saw Blades
Each blade will show on it what it’s used for. It will show wood or metal on the side, fiber cement, ceramic, and others.
The blade bottoms are U-Shank or T-Shank. U means it’s a universal blade. Some jig saws use both blade types while other brands use only one type.
Jig saws are perfect for making short crosscuts on boards. For finishing the inside corner cuts, start out with a circular saw for long, fast, straight cuts, since jig saws don’t do this task well.

3. Cutting Wood Guidelines
Jig saws are best for cutting softwood such as pine that’s about 1.5-inches thick while cutting hardwood such as oak that’s about 0.74-inches thick.
- The blades on jig saws are apt to bend when you cut thick board curves that will leave a beveled edge not the square edge you want.
Be sure your blade is sharp and do not force it to cut to keep the square cut.
- To make a plunge cut, make a cut to enter in the middle of the wood and tip the jig saw to have the blade parallel to the wood with the weight of the saw resting on the front of the shoe’s lip. Start off at a maximum speed and tilt the shoe lowering it into the wood.
- Use a coarse blade for quick cutting. The coarser the blade the more you will need to sand later on.
- Remember that most jig saw blades for cutting wood have the teeth cut on the upstroke.

Tips Using a Jig Saw
How to use a jig saw if you’ve never used one before is not that difficult and will come to you naturally with time and practice. Jig saws are suitable for making those curved or short diagonal cuts at the corners of countertops. These are perfect for making the long final cut that’s parallel to the back splash.
- When cutting countertops, use a drill and a 1/2-inch drill bit to make a starter hole.
- For having no blade defection to work with when you install a sink, make the front, two side cuts of the hole to mount the sink with a circular saw.
- A circular saw will not work to cut the narrow space at the backsplash. The jig saw with its narrower body will fit there perfectly.
- Some people don’t like using a circular saw for countertops, so if this is you, use the corded or battery-powered jig saw for the entire task.
- This is a slow process and you’ll need a downward cutting laminate jig saw blade. With its wide blade of 5/16-inch and 8 TPI (teeth per inch), laminate chipping out will be reduced. Through the turns, use short relief cuts easing the blade all the way through the turns.
